摘要

Abstract

Aimed to the large dispersion situation of the rocket booster or sub-stage falling to the ground without controlling, the line target homing method of parafoil system was put forward.The calculation model of rectangular boundary was established, and the contraction regional analysis of two kinds of homing methods namely point target and target line was performed.The influence of parafoil homing ability and the scattered boundary characteristics of falling area on homing performance were analyzed, and the corresponding homing strategy was obtained.A solution for setting up multiple landing areas in larger dispersion area was proposed.Finally, the dynamics and control model was established and the line target homing process was simulated.Satisfactory results are obtained,which shows that the proposed method has some reference value to the project.
